Liz and John- Downtown Denver Engagement Session

December 8, 2013


Being a photographer in Colorado routinely teaches me the same lesson over and over again- beauty is where you look for it. I have to admit to being a little cranky about the weather before starting Liz and John’s engagement shoot. It was cold and grey, and we’d just had several of those 60 degree plus, sunny winter days right before this session- it was a recipe for Amanda fussiness. But once we met up with our wonderful couple and actually started shooting though, beauty was everywhere. It was in the way Liz’s grandmother’s fur and the grey skies made her honey-colored eyes flash. It was in the way the light hit a wall of wine bottles of the kind and accommodating Colt & Grey where we warmed up for a minute. It was in the lilacs and periwinkle blues of a delicate sunset over the Platte river in Confluence park.

Mostly, though it was in the way Liz and John love each other. You can see it especially in the way they snuggle and laugh, and the way John puts his arm around her shoulders. (And a little bit too in the way they floss their teeth, but I’m saving those photos just for them…)

Also, I love that the things we have a heart for as kids stick with us, and we love them as grown ups, even though it’s hard to explain why. Liz loves trains. She just does. Unfortunately, the train at REI was all fenced off, but the tracks there are easily accessible and safe. We thought it added a nice symbolism and a personal touch to their engagement photos!

Congratulations again, you guys! We can’t wait for your wedding in May!
